D-backs recall Ildemaro Vargas from Triple-A Reno, place Jake Lamb on 10-day injured list

April 5th, 2019

The Arizona Diamondbacks recalled INF Ildemaro Vargas (@ildemaro_tigre) from Triple-A Reno and placed INF Jake Lamb (strained left quadriceps) on the 10-day Injured List, retroactive to April 4.

Vargas, 27, has appeared in 3 games for the D-backs this season, hitting .167 (1-for-6) with 1 double and 1 run scored. Over his last 9 games since Sept. 19, 2018, he has hit .294 AVG (5-for-17)/.333 OBP/.529 SLG with a double, home run and 4 RBI. The switch-hitting infielder has appeared in 29 career games over parts of 3 seasons (2017-19) with Arizona, batting .237 (9-for-38) with 2 doubles, 1 home run, 8 RBI and 7 runs scored, and has made appearances at third base (8 games), second base (5) and shortstop (1).

Vargas was named to the Pacific Coast League mid- and postseason All-Star Teams in 2018 after he hit .311 (167-for-537)/.348 OBP/.445 SLG with 31 doubles, 10 triples, 7 homers, 54 RBI, 30 walks and 78 runs scored in 124 games for the Aces. He ranked among PCL leaders in hits (2nd), triples (T-3rd), total bases (4th, 239) and average (10th). The 6-foot-0, 170-pounder compiled an Aces’ record 35-game hitting streak from June 24-August 11, the PCL’s longest since 1989 and fifth longest all-time.

Lamb, 28, is hitting .267 (4-for-15) with 1 double, 2 RBI and 1 run scored in 5 games for Arizona this season. He suffered the injury in the ninth inning on April 3 @ Padres.
